The office will serve China, India, Korea, Taiwan, and other Pacific Rim countries, reflecting Integrated Systems' continued expansion in worldwide software markets, and its commitment to serving the Asian region. The office will rely on local skills and resources to provide sales, marketing and support for customers in the region. Raina was previously India country manager for Structural Dynamics Research Corporation (SDRC (company) SDRC - The company behind VGX. http://sdrc.com/. ) for four years. Prior to that, he spent three years as a distributor for Unigraphics and three years with an engineering consultancy company.
